Friday 29. [September 1775]
Set out in a Birch Canoe about Noon ー left Colo [Roger] Enos with Capt Williams's Compy to bring up the Rear, with the Provisions behind ー Our Canoe proves very leaky, stop'd at Vassalborough, Eight miles above Fort Western, & chang'd her for Another, and having gone about 12 miles, lodg'd Six miles short of Fort Hallifax ー
